The death of an Aboriginal boy who was killed after colliding with killed after colliding with an unmarked patrol car has sparked an outpouring of grief.
Jai Wright, 16, suffered serious injuries after his dirt bike crashed into the unmarked police car in Alexandria in Sydney’s inner-city at 7.35am on Saturday morning.
The electrician apprentice was rushed to Royal Prince Alfred Hospital but died on Sunday afternoon. CCTV footage showed a motorcycle riding through the bike lane moments before the collision.
